IGP honours Kano police officer for rejecting $200,000 bribe

The Inspector-General of Police, IGP Alkali Baba Usman, has presented a commendation letter to SP Daniel Itse Amah, of the Kano State Command for rejecting the sum of Two Hundred Thousand Dollars ($200,000) offered to him as a bribe. 

Spokesperson of the command, SP Abdullahi Haruna Kiyawa, who disclosed this in a statement on Monday, August 15, said Amah rejected the bribe in a case of armed robbery involving the sum of three hundred and twenty million, five hundred thousand naira (N320,500,000:00)

The robbery case involved a Kano based legal practitioner, one Ali Zaki and some police officers. 

Presenting the letter of commendation on behalf of the IGP, the Command’s Acting Commissioner of Police, DCP Abubakar Zubairu, hailed Amah for maintaining outstanding excellent work ethics and dedication to duty, leading to the arrest and prosecution of the suspects. 

“On behalf of the Inspector-General of Police, IGP Alkali Baba Usman, psc(+), NPM, fdc, the Command’s Acting Commissioner of Police, presented a commendation letter to SP Daniel I. Amah for maintaining outstanding excellent work ethics, uncommon focus and dedication to duty, and exhibiting sound professionalism leading to the arrest and prosecution of one Ali Zaki and some Police Officers in a case of an armed robbery involving the sum of three hundred and twenty million, five hundred thousand naira only (N320,500,000:00) as well rejecting the sum of two hundred thousand United State Dollars ($200,000:00) offered to him as a bribe.” the statement read. 

CSP Olumuyiwa Adejobi, Force Public Relations Officer, who confirmed the arrest of the suspects, said the case has been transferred to the Force Headquarters, Abuja, on the directive of the IGP for discreet investigation.

“The lawyer and the other suspects involved have a case to answer and we are on the matter.” he added.
